Term
| Medals first law of segregation |
|
Definition
The seeds of a garden pea may be round or wrinkled. Round shape is determined by a gene R, and wrinkled shape by r. When Mendel crossed F1 plants (Rr) he found that, although all the parents had round seeds, about one-quarter of their offspring had wrinkled seeds.
After much experimenting over a number of generations, Mendel came to the conclusion that we call his first law, or the law of segregation. He suggested that the offspring could be RR, Rr, or rr, and that each form occurred in a statistically predictable proportion. |

Term
| Distinguish between parental and recombinant gametes. |
|
Definition
| Parental gametes are gametes that share the same genotype as the parent. Recombinant gametes do not as a result of chromsomal crossover during meiosis. |
|
|
Term
| How is sex determined in birds? |
|
Definition
| In birds, sex is determined by a ZW chromosome scheme. Males are ZZ and females are ZW |
|
|
Term
| How is sex determined in bees. |
|
Definition
| There are not sex chromosomes in bees. Females develop from fertilized eggs and thus are diploid. Males develop from unfertilized eggs and thus are haploid they have no fathers. |
|
|
Term
| How is sex determined in crickets |
|
Definition
| Females are XX and males are XO. Having only one X chromosome. |

Term
| Know what lethal alleles are |
|
Definition
| Alleles that cause an organism to die only when present in homozygous condition are called lethal alleles. The gene involved is considered an essential gene. |
|
|
Term
| Turner syndrome ---Sex linked disorder and chromosomal abnormality |
|
Definition
| occurs when females inherit only one X chromosome--their genotype is X0 (i.e., monosomy X). If they survive to birth, these girls have abnormal growth patterns. They are short in stature, averaging 4 foot 7 inches as adults, and often have distinctive webbed necks (i.e., extra folds of skin), small jaws, and high arched palates. |
